What Is a Pre-Operative Surgical Safety Checklist?
A Pre-Operative Surgical Safety Checklist is a structured hospital protocol followed before any surgery to ensure:
✔ Right patient
✔ Right procedure
✔ Right surgical site
✔ Right equipment
✔ Right anesthesia plan
It is a global patient safety standard recommended by the WHO.

When Is the Checklist Used?
The checklist is performed in three critical stages:
1️⃣ Before anesthesia
2️⃣ Before skin incision
3️⃣ Before the patient leaves OT
Each step focuses on patient safety.
Phase 1: Before Anesthesia (Sign-In)
✔ Patient identity confirmed
✔ Surgery & site verified
✔ Consent form checked
✔ Allergy history reviewed
✔ Fasting status confirmed
✔ Anesthesia machine checked
This phase prevents life-threatening anesthesia errors.
Phase 2: Before Skin Incision (Time-Out)
✔ Surgical team introduction
✔ Final procedure confirmation
✔ Surgical site marking verified
✔ Antibiotic timing confirmed
✔ Blood availability checked
✔ Imaging displayed (CT, MRI, USG)
This is the most critical pause in surgery.
Phase 3: Before Leaving Operation Theatre (Sign-Out)
✔ Instrument & sponge count completed
✔ Specimen labeled correctly
✔ Procedure documented
✔ Post-op instructions noted
✔ Recovery plan confirmed
Nothing is rushed—accuracy is essential.
Who Is Responsible for the Checklist?
✔ Surgeon
✔ Anesthetist
✔ Scrub nurse
✔ Circulating nurse
The checklist works only when every team member participates.
Common Errors Prevented by the Checklist
❌ Wrong patient surgery
❌ Wrong side operation
❌ Forgotten instruments
❌ Missed allergies
❌ Inadequate antibiotics
These errors are 100% preventable with proper protocol.
